How often should you replace the battery in a 2027 Toyota Highlander?

  • Typical interval: Modern batteries last 3–5 years under normal conditions; severe climate, short trips, or heavy accessory use can reduce lifespan.
  • Preventive care: Regular battery tests during oil changes or service visits catch declines early and prevent unexpected failures.

2027 Toyota Highlander Battery Replacement

Battery replacement costs depend on battery type, capacity, and vehicle electrical demands. For the 2027 Toyota Highlander, factors that affect pricing include battery chemistry (standard flooded vs. advanced designs), cold-cranking amps, group size, and any additional modules or sensors that require calibration.
